Tādi lasītāji kā jūs palīdz atbalstīt MUO. Veicot pirkumu, izmantojot saites mūsu vietnē, mēs varam nopelnīt filiāles komisiju. Lasīt vairāk.

Tehnoloģijas strauji attīstās, un palielinās arī darba iespējas tehnoloģiju nozarē. Rezultātā kodēšana un programmēšana ir vienas no pieprasītākajām prasmēm tehnoloģiju nozarē. Šīs prasmes ir būtiskas daudziem tehnoloģiju darbiem, sākot no programmatūras izveides līdz vietņu izstrādei.

Vairumā gadījumu programmēšana un kodēšana ir jebkuras ar tehnoloģijām saistītas lietojumprogrammas pamats, padarot to par prasmi, kas nepārtraukti aug un paplašinās. Paturot to prātā, mēs jūs iepazīstināsim ar augsti apmaksātiem tehnoloģiju darbiem, kuriem nepieciešama kodēšana un programmēšana.

1. Datorprogrammētājs

Datorprogrammētājs jeb kodētājs ir atbildīgs par instrukciju izveidi, ko programmatūras un datori izmanto konkrētu uzdevumu veikšanai. Viņi arī strādā, lai novērstu visas problēmas un uzlabotu esošā koda funkcionalitāti.

Turklāt datorprogrammētāji raksta un testē kodus, kas atvieglo programmatūras programmas. Viņi izmanto tādas valodas kā C++, Java un Python, kā arī tādus rīkus kā integrētās izstrādes vides (IDE), lai rakstītu, atkļūdotu un uzturētu kodu. Turklāt viņi cieši sadarbojas ar programmatūras inženieriem un izstrādātājiem, lai nodrošinātu, ka programmatūra atbilst organizācijas vajadzībām.

2. Web izstrādātājs

Tīmekļa izstrādātāji izmanto dažādas programmēšanas valodas, lai izveidotu vietnes un tīmekļa lietojumprogrammas. Viņi var arī uzturēt un atjaunināt šīs vietnes un ņemt vērā lietotāju un klientu atsauksmes, veicot dizaina un funkcionalitātes uzlabojumus.

Konkrētāk, viņi izmanto tādas valodas kā HTML, CSS un JavaScript, lai izveidotu vietnes priekšgalu un var strādāt arī ar aizmugurtehnoloģijām, piemēram, PHP, Ruby un Python, lai radītu dinamiskāku tīmekļa vietnes. Visbeidzot, viņi cieši sadarbojas ar tīmekļa dizaineriem un priekšgala izstrādātājiem, lai nodrošinātu, ka vietne ir vizuāli pievilcīga un viegli orientējama.

3. Informācijas tehnoloģiju vadītājs

Informācijas tehnoloģiju vadītāji pārrauga un vada IT nodaļas darbību un ilgtermiņa plānošanu. Tas ietver inovāciju veicināšanu, projektu organizēšanu un plānošanu, departamenta struktūras noteikšanu un resursu piešķiršanas pārvaldību.

IT vadītāji ir atbildīgi par organizācijas vispārējo tehnoloģiju stratēģiju. Viņi sadarbojas ar izstrādātāju, programmētāju un citu IT darbinieku komandu, lai izstrādātu un ieviestu tehnoloģiskos risinājumus, lai apmierinātu klienta vajadzības.

Šie tehniskie vadītāji nodrošina atbilstošu tehnisko risinājumu izstrādi un ieviešanu. Viņi ir arī atbildīgi par IT nodaļas budžeta un resursu pārvaldību un par to, lai izmantotā tehnoloģija atbilstu organizācijas mērķiem.

4. Front-End izstrādātājs

Priekšgala izstrādātāju galvenais pienākums ir izveidot tīmekļa un mobilo lietojumprogrammu vizuālos un interaktīvos elementus un izstrādāt lietotāja interfeisu. Viņi sadarbojas ar aizmugures izstrādātājiem, lai nodrošinātu koda efektivitāti un iedarbīgumu. Viņi arī palīdz problēmu novēršanā un kodēšanā.

Priekšgala izstrādātāji ir atbildīgi par vietnes dizainu un lietotāja pieredzi. Viņi izmanto tādas valodas kā HTML, CSS un JavaScript, lai izveidotu vietnes izskatu un darbību, un cieši sadarbojas ar tīmekļa dizaineriem, lai nodrošinātu, ka vietne ir estētiska un viegli pārskatāma. Priekšgala izstrādātāji ir viens no populārākās programmēšanas karjeras ar lielu pieprasījumu. To nozīme nozarē ir kļuvusi ļoti nozīmīga.

5. Programmētājs

Programmatūras inženieru pienākums ir izstrādāt un izveidot datoru programmatūru un lietojumprogrammas. Viņi var arī uzturēt, pārbaudīt un novērtēt esošās programmas.

Programmatūras inženieri izstrādā un izstrādā programmatūras programmas. Viņi izmanto dažādas programmēšanas valodas un rīkus, piemēram, C++, Java un Python, lai izveidotu programmatūru, kas atbilst uzņēmuma vai organizācijas vajadzībām. Viņi arī novērtē un atkļūdo kodu, lai nodrošinātu, ka programmatūra ir uzticama un bez kļūdām.

6. Full-Stack izstrādātājs

Pilnas kaudzes izstrādātāji ir atbildīgi par vietņu, mobilo lietojumprogrammu un citu datorprogrammu priekšgala un aizmugures izstrādi. Viņi izstrādā un ievieš lietotāja saskarni un pamatā esošo kodu, kas nodrošina lietojumprogrammas darbību.

Lai to panāktu, pilnas kaudzes izstrādātāji izmanto programmēšanas valodas un tehnoloģijas, piemēram, HTML, CSS un Python, lai radītu nevainojamu lietotāja pieredzi. Līdz ar to šie izstrādātāji pārzina gan priekšgala, gan aizmugures tehnoloģijas, un viņiem ir viena no tām vislabāk apmaksātie tehnoloģiju darbi nozarē.

7. Drošības inženieris

Drošības inženieri aizsargā organizācijas datorsistēmas un tīklus no draudiem un nesankcionētas piekļuves. Viņi var strādāt IT drošības firmā, apkalpojot vairākus klientus, vai iekšēji vienā uzņēmumā vai iestādē.

Drošības inženieru darba devēji ir valsts iestādes un privāti un valsts uzņēmumi. Drošības inženiera galvenais mērķis ir nodrošināt iestādes datoru un tīklu sistēmu drošību un drošību.

Būtībā šie inženieri izstrādā un ievieš drošības pasākumus, lai aizsargātu organizācijas datus un sistēmas. Viņi izmanto ugunsmūrus, ielaušanās atklāšanas sistēmas un šifrēšanu, lai aizsargātu pret kiberdraudiem. Viņi arī veic regulārus drošības auditus un riska novērtējumus, lai identificētu un novērstu ievainojamības.

8. Aizmugurējais izstrādātājs

Aizmugurējie izstrādātāji izveido, pārvalda un uztur tīmekļa un mobilo lietojumprogrammu aizmuguri. Tas ietver serverus, lietojumprogrammas kodu un datu bāzes, kas nodrošina lietojumprogrammas darbību. Viņi arī cieši sadarbojas ar priekšgala izstrādātājiem, nodrošinot atbalstu tādām tīmekļa tehnoloģijām kā HTTP, HTML/DOM un JavaScript, kā arī tādiem tīmekļa pakalpojumiem kā SOA un REST.

Aizmugurējie izstrādātāji koncentrējas uz vietnes vai lietojumprogrammas servera pusi, lai uzlabotu tās funkcionalitāti. Turklāt viņi cieši sadarbojas ar priekšgala izstrādātājiem, lai nodrošinātu, ka vietne ir atsaucīga un interaktīva.

9. Mākoņu inženieris

Mākoņu inženieri ir mākoņa infrastruktūras projektēšanas, veidošanas un uzturēšanas mugurkauls. Viņi strādā ar mākoņpakalpojumiem, piemēram, AWS, Azure un GCP, lai izstrādātu, ieviestu un uzturētu mākoņdatošanas risinājumus organizācijai.

Turklāt tie palīdz uzņēmumiem pārvietot savu infrastruktūru uz mākoni un nodrošina, ka mākoņa infrastruktūra ir droša un mērogojama. Izmantojot savas programmēšanas prasmes, viņi var novērst lietojumprogrammas, lai identificētu problēmas ar mākoņa infrastruktūru.

10. Datu bāzes izstrādātājs

Vienkārši izsakoties, datu bāzu izstrādātāji veido un uztur datu bāzes. Viņi izmanto tādas valodas kā SQL un NoSQL, lai izveidotu, atjauninātu un vaicātu datu bāzes. Turklāt viņi strādā ar dažādām datu bāzu pārvaldības sistēmām, piemēram, MySQL, MongoDB un Oracle, lai mērogotu datu bāzes un veiktu īpašus uzdevumus, piemēram, datu sadalīšanu.

Izmantojot šos izstrādātājus, organizācijas var izmantot datu bāzes uzturēšanas priekšrocības lai vienkāršotu datu atkopšanu un aizsargātu pret draudiem. Turklāt viņu zināšanas par kodēšanu ļauj veidot drošas, mērogojamas un efektīvas datu bāzes.

Sāciet savu kodēšanas ceļojumu šodien

Kodēšanas un programmēšanas prasmes ir būtiskas daudziem darbiem tehnoloģiju nozarē. No datorprogrammētājiem līdz mākoņu inženieriem šīs prasmes ir ļoti pieprasītas un īsā laikā var radīt atalgojošu karjeru.

Tātad, kā jūs sākat savu kodēšanas ceļojumu? Sāciet ar pamatiem un veltiet laiku, lai papildinātu iegūtās zināšanas un prasmes. Jūs būsiet pārsteigts par neskaitāmajām iespējām, kas jūs gaida mācību līknes beigās.